About this book

Already a major international bestseller, Zeinab Badawi's sweeping and much-needed survey of African history traces the continent's extraordinary legacy from prehistory to the present from the African perspective.

"Equal parts gripping and galvanizing. . . . Researched across more than 30 countries, it brings the dazzling civilizations of pre-colonial Africa vividly to life. A book that feels both long-overdue—and wholly worth the wait." —British Vogue

Everyone is originally from Africa, and this book is therefore for everyone.

For too long, Africa's history has been dominated by western narratives of slavery and colonialism, or simply ignored. Now, Zeinab Badawi sets the record straight.

In this fascinating book, Badawi guides us through Africa's spectacular history—from the very origins of our species, through ancient civilizations and medieval empires with remarkable queens and kings, to the miseries of conquest and the elation of independence. Visiting more than thirty African countries to interview countless historians, anthropologists, archaeologists and local storytellers, she unearths buried histories from across the continent and gives Africa its rightful place in our global story.

The result is a gripping new account of Africa: an epic, sweeping history of the oldest inhabited continent on the planet, told through the voices of Africans themselves.


This landmark history, told from an African perspective, reveals:


  • Pre-colonial Civilizations: Journey from the origins of humankind to the dazzling medieval empires of Kush, Aksum, and Great Zimbabwe, long ignored by Western accounts.
  • Legendary Rulers: Meet the remarkable warrior queens and kings—like Mansa Musa and Queen Njinga—who shaped the continent long before European arrival.
  • An On-the-Ground Account: Discover a new narrative built from the author’s travels across 30+ countries and countless interviews with local historians, elders, and storytellers.
  • Slavery, Conquest, and Liberation: Go beyond the Western narrative to understand the true legacy of conquest and witness Africa’s fight for independence, told through the voices of its own people.
